Chapter 2361 The Sacrifice of Six Smiles



"Boy Yun, I'm different from them. I don't have anything to give you, but I won't owe you anything. You've brought me the most beautiful memories of the past million years. They are completely priceless in my heart. In the future, I will give you something equally priceless."

…………

Not long ago, Yun Che emerged from the Pure Land Inner Hall. At that time, the other three priests had offered Yun Che numerous favors, but Priest Liuxiao remained silent, merely offering a verbal promise. And today, at the cost of his own life, Priest Liuxiao had "perfectly" fulfilled that promise.

Yun Che and Priest Liu Xiao's friendship wasn't exactly deep. This time, during his visit to the Pure Land, Yun Che had merely gifted him a cookbook. While Priest Liu Xiao had been incredibly excited and cherished the gift, his reaction far exceeding Yun Che's expectations, that was all.

Therefore, Yun Che would never have imagined that in this critical moment of life and death, Priest Liu Xiao would step forward and light the flame of hope for him at the cost of his own life in this desperate situation.

In fact, it wasn’t just Yun Che. Everyone present was stunned by this sudden scene, especially Mo Su.

Mo Su knew the four great priests intimately, especially Priest Liu Xiao. He knew that Priest Liu Xiao had a carefree nature, yearning for freedom and unfettered freedom. He was indifferent to worldly matters, completely absorbed in the art of cooking and the unique pleasure it offered. Therefore, Mo Su never delegated matters related to the Abyss to Priest Liu Xiao, and rarely summoned him without authorization, all out of deep respect for his unique character.

He really couldn't think of any reason that could make Priest Liu Xiao go to such lengths for Yun Che. At least he didn't completely believe the ridiculous reason Priest Liu Xiao gave at the end.

What shocked Mo Su even more was that, not long ago, Priest Liuxiao had only fifty-eight divine powers, but now he possessed a full sixty-two. Such a significant improvement in cultivation was truly incredible.

"Liu Xiao..." A trace of sadness appeared on the face of the Great Wilderness Priest. Although he could understand the choice of the Great Wilderness Priest Liu Xiao, he still found it difficult to accept this cruel reality in his heart.

"Liu Xiao, you don't have to be like this." A trace of sadness flashed across the face of the Lingxian priest. In fact, she understood the inner torment of the Liuxiao priest very well, and how was she different from him?

Priest Wan Dao stood quietly by, speechless. He understood the torment Priest Liu Xiao had endured over the years. This time, he sacrificed his life to save Yun Che. It wasn't so much for the future of the Abyss, but rather, it was Priest Liu Xiao finding a sense of relief for himself.

The reason behind this is probably only known to Priest Liu Xiao himself.

That day, after a conversation with Yun Che, he received an answer from Yun Che that he had long refused to believe. This answer, like a cold frost blade, instantly shattered his long-held illusions. However, as his illusions were shattered, the knot that had been tightly entangled in his heart was also undone. His true divine power naturally grew with this change in his state of mind.

"Mosu!" Priest Liuxiao raised his head, his gaze firm and sincere. This was the first time he'd addressed Mosu by name. His demeanor wasn't like that of a subordinate, but rather like that of a close brother, his eyes filled with concern and sincerity. "I beg you, don't embarrass Yun Che anymore. Give him a chance. Who knows, he might bring you unexpected surprises."

The last tone of his life was gentle but powerful, and every word seemed to carry sincere expectations. He tried to touch Mu Su's heart with these heartfelt words.

"Yuyao, I can finally be with you." Ignoring Mosu's response, the image of a figure he'd longed for emerged in Priest Liuxiao's eyes. That figure, as if separated by a layer of misty fog, gently waved toward him, as if whispering his name.

A satisfied smile graced the face of Priest Liuxiao, a smile imbued with endless longing and anticipation. However, in a single instant, it was completely replaced by a look of agony. The piercing pain emanating from Mosu's "Instantaneous Tracelessness" unleashed its terrifying power. The pain, like countless sharp silver needles, spread with lightning speed through every inch of Priest Liuxiao's skin and every bone.

"Uh ...

Even Priest Liu Xiao, a Pure Land priest, could not help but roar in agony at such inhuman torture. In his final moments, amidst the excruciating pain that seemed to tear his soul and body apart, he slowly closed his eyes and departed this world forever.

Mo Su gently closed his eyes, unable to bear to watch this scene. He had been the one to strike the sword, but no one had anticipated the unexpected outcome.

"Yun Che, all of this tragedy is because of you!" Mo Su slowly opened his eyes, the resentment in his gaze stronger than ever before. This hatred not only did not diminish in the slightest despite Priest Liu Xiao's dying pleas, but instead grew infinitely with his passing.

"Mo Su!" Yun Che gently put Xia Qingyue down, his eyes gleaming with determination. As he looked at Mo Su, his eyes were also filled with endless rage burning madly. "At this point, are you still stubborn and unwilling to repent? From the beginning to the end, the culprit behind this entire tragedy of the Abyss has always been you!"

Yun Che carefully placed the body of Priest Six Smiles in a safe place before re-gripping the Heaven Smiting Devil Slayer Sword. At that moment, his strength was steadily returning, and a sense of mission welled up within him. He resolved to carry on Priest Six Smiles's legacy and wage a final battle against Mo Su, ending Mo Su's rule once and for all and allowing light to once again shine upon this abyssal world shrouded in darkness.
